将 BPD 转换为流程
将业务流程定义 (BPD) 转换为流程,以便您可以在 Process Designer中使用这些定义。
注: 不推荐使用桌面 Process Designer 和 BPD。
在将 BPD 转换为流程时,其中的子流程也会随之转换,且任务及其属性将会保持不变。 对链接流程和 Heritage 人员服务的引用保持不变。 但引用的工件不会转换。 要转换用户界面,您必须单独转换 Heritage 人员服务和 Coach。 请参阅 转换不推荐的函数。 您可以从流程中调用 Heritage 人员服务,这样就可以转换 BPD,并且继续使用 Heritage 人员服务和 Coach,直至您准备好将用户界面转换为响应式用户界面。
如果您具有引用外部实施的 BPD,那么应在将 BPD 转换为流程之前将外部实施转换为外部服务。 当将外部实施转换为外部服务后,BPD 中指向外部实施的任何引用会在 BPD 转换为流程时自动更改为指向外部服务。
转换后的流程包含与 BPD 相同的活动、过程流和属性,但以下内容除外:
- 特别开始事件
- 不推荐使用这些事件,在 Process Designer中不支持这些事件。 这些事件将转换为没有 UCA 实现的启动消息事件。 您需要将事件更改为特别活动,并将其实现为子流程。
- 活动分配
- 以下分配类型 (分配给) 在 Process Designer 中不受支持,因为在 桌面 Process Designer中不推荐使用这些类型:
- 通道中的上一用户
- 路由策略
- 用户列表
- “无”任务
- Process Designer中不支持 "无" 类型。 “无”任务将转换为空的“脚本”任务。 所有其他设置均保持不变,例如前/后、跳过条件和循环行为等。 空“脚本”任务在语义上等效于“无”任务。
- 未转换的项
- Process Designer中没有这些项的等效工件,因此将忽略这些项。
- 里程碑
- 流程节点上的任何图标设置
- 模拟配置
- KPI 配置
- 处理先前发行版中的错误事件。 请参阅 来自 V7.5.x 和更低版本的模型中的错误事件。
如何将 BPD 转换为流程
开始之前:
- 此转换是单向的。 在 BPD 转变为流程之后,您无法撤销此操作,因此请在转换 BPD 之前创建 Snapshot。 然后,可以通过打开 桌面 Process Designer 中的 Snapshot 和 Process Designer中的流程来比较这两者。
- BPD 向流程的转换将在 Process App 或 Toolkit 级别完成。 从属 Toolkit 中的 BPD 不会自动转换。 您必须打开从属 Toolkit,并手动转换 BPD。
要在 桌面 Process Designer中将 BPD 转换为流程,请执行以下操作:
- 打开 Process App 或 Toolkit。
- 在库中,选择要转换的 BPD。 要选择多个 BPD,请按住 Ctrl 键并单击要转换的 BPD。
- 右键单击,然后选择 转换为处理。
- 在库中展开 进程 。 已转换的流程将出现在流程下。
要在 Process Designer中将 BPD 转换为流程,请执行以下操作:
- 打开 Process App 或 Toolkit。
- 打开 " Process App 设置 " 或 " Toolkit 设置 " 编辑器。
- 在 BPD 转换选项卡中,选择要转换的流程,然后单击转换。
- 展开库中的流程以查看已转换的流程。